Work Load Estimation (Central Limit Theorem):
Your company is involved in 30 projects.
Inspecting and reviewing the progress of each project takes between 20 to 30 minutes.
1. On average how long will it take to review all the projects?
2. Let Xi be a uniformly distributed random variable between 20 and 30. One way to generate such a random variable in EXCEL is 20 + 10*RAND(). Sum of 30 of such random variables ∑Xi is one realization of such an inspection. Repeat this realization 400 time.
a) Determine the number of times that the total time of inspection takes more than 13 hours. Dividing this number by 400 give the chance that the inspection will take more than 13 hours
b) Determine the number of times that the total time of inspection takes less than 12 hours. Dividing this number by 400 give the chance that the inspection will take less than 12 hours
c) Extra Points:
Can you use the Central limit theorem to estimate the probabilities in a) & b)?
